This week I fixed two bugs and made a little improvement
* Fixed a bug when dealing with default wep key
* fixed a bug when dealing with global setting
* Improved hex and ASCII key differentiating
Several people are confused with baselayout/openrc init scripts when
using NetworkManager. I will write an article to explain their
relationship and how to make them work together.
Robert and I have talked about our next plan. Currently the most
important part of the plug-in has been implemented. But there's still
many things we could do.
Because Gentoo is moving to /etc/conf.d/network, I will try to make the
plug-in compatible with it. When the migration is completed, I hope this
plug-in will work properly without further modification. But I find
there's little documentation about it. The only one I find is
/etc/conf.d/network and it seems that it's not a complete one.
I hope I could push this project to upstream NetworkManager and I chose
GPLv2 which is compatible with NetworkManager. I will contact Dan when
our plug-in is stable enough. Certainly there may be several good advice
from him and further improvement will be made then.
